dmb says:
One shred and you'll admit that you're mistaken? Okay, I'm very skeptical about
any such admission but here you go...
"The hippies had in mind something that they wanted, and were calling it
"freedom," but in the final analysis "freedom" is a purely NEGATIVE goal."
In the afterward to ZMM, Pirsig says his book "offers something larger than
mere freedom. It gives a POSITIVE goal to work toward that does not confine."
"The hippies had in mind something that they wanted, and were calling it
“freedom,” but in the final analysis “freedom” is a purely NEGATIVE goal. It
just says something is bad. Hippies weren’t really offering any alternatives
other than colorful short-term ones, and some of these were looking more and
more like pure DEGENERACY. Degeneracy can be fun but it’s hard to keep up as a
serious lifetime occupation."
"When they call it freedom, that's not right. 'Freedom' doesn't mean anything.
Freedom's just an ESCAPE from something NEGATIVE. The real reason it's so
hallowed is that when people talk about it they mean Dynamic Quality."
"...when you add a concept of "Dynamic Quality" to a rational understanding of
the world, you can add a lot to an understanding of contrarians. Some of them
aren't just being NEGATIVE toward static moral patterns, they are actively
pursuing a DYNAMIC GOAL."
"Everybody gets on these NEGATIVE contrarian streaks from time to time, where
no matter what it is they're supposed to be doing, that's the one thing they
least want to do. Sometimes it's a DEGENERATE NEGATIVISM, where biological
forces are driving it. Sometimes it's an ego pattern that says, "I'm too
important to be doing all this DUMB STATIC STUFF."
AND here's one where we see the CONCEPT in other terms, same idea in other
words.
"But sometimes it's Dynamic, where your whole being senses that the static
situation is an enemy of life itself. That's what drives the really CREATIVE
people -the artists, composers, revolutionaries and the like- ...But they're
not being contrary in a way that is just DECADENT. They're way too energetic
and aggressive to be decadent. They're fighting for some kind of DYNAMIC
FREEDOM from the static patterns. But the DYNAMIC FREEDOM they're FIGHTING FOR
is a kind of morality too."
